McCoy Solar Energy Project
Power station
The McCoy Solar Energy Project is a 250 megawatt photovoltaic power plant near the city of Blythe in Riverside County, California. It occupies about 2,300 acres of mostly public land in the Mojave Desert. McCoy Solar Energy Project is situated 1½ miles northeast of Arlington Energy Center Energy Storage.
